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Mosquito Island's airport?
Virgin Gorda Airport (VIJ) is the main airport serving Mosquito Island.
How far is VIJ from central Mosquito Island?
If you're basing yourself in the centre of Mosquito Island, you'll be there within moments after landing at Virgin Gorda Airport (VIJ). This terminal is just 8 kilometres from the downtown area.
What airport is best to fly into Mosquito Island?
With only one main airport operating in Mosquito Island, it won't take much time to get your hands on the best flight. You'll be jetting off to VIJ, which is located around 8 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Mosquito Island?
It's easy choosing who you'll fly to Mosquito Island with — just a single airline services the route. Book well in advance to make sure you can fly on your preferred dates.
Which airlines fly to Mosquito Island?
Tradewind Aviation and Cape Air frequently fly to Mosquito Island. Hopping on a Tradewind Aviation flight from San Juan is one of the most preferred options to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Mosquito Island?
With approximately 30 nonstop flights every week, you'll be arriving in Mosquito Island before you can ask, "Are we there yet?"
Where are the most popular flights to Mosquito Island departing from?
Flights going from San Juan to Mosquito Island generally get booked the fastest.
How long is the flight to Mosquito Island Airport?
You can expect a flight duration of approximately 52 minutes between San Juan and Mosquito Island.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of banned items differs between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, blades, spray paint and fireworks. Sporting equipment like ski poles, and items that could injure passengers, such as firearms and swords, can't come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your top priority when deciding what to wear during your flight. Loose, breathable clothing is a sensible choice, as are enclosed shoes like sneakers.
  • Ca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clotting condition that can affect some passengers on long-haul fl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your legs and feet moving and wearing compression tights or socks.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Mosquito Island?
Being prepared before your flight will help make your getaway to Mosquito Island a pleasure. Check out our useful tips and tricks for a stress-free journey past security:

  • Security personnel first need to make sure that you have a valid ID and boarding pass before anything else. Have them ready for inspection.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ything on you that is likely to set off the scanner's alarm.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few minutes,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your tablet, phone and any other electronics will also need to go through the scanner.
  • Can't travel without your favourite cologne or perfume? As long as the volume is no greater than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and it's stored in a zip-close bag, it's fine to bring with you on board.
  • It's also likely that you'll be asked to remove your shoes to be X-rayed, so wearing lightweight sneakers is always a wise idea.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p or pointed objects in the cabin. If you must bring these kinds of items, pack them safely in your checked luggage.
